现代数据库不够直观,关系型表格设计复杂且难以扩展,图数据库又难以直接操作,开发者常常在两者之间左右为难。
Gel 是一个全新的图关系型数据库,融合了关系数据库、图数据库和 ORM 的优点,采用更贴近现代编程思维的「类型+链接」模型,不再依赖传统的外键和表结构。| #数据库
它用简洁易懂的类型定义替代了复杂的表结构,支持强类型、索引、约束、计算属性和存储过程,还带来创新的链接属性和顶级 JSON 支持。
Gel 的查询语言 EdgeQL 重新设计了 SQL,返回结构化对象,天然支持深度关联查询,无需繁琐的 JOIN,查询嵌套和子查询也变得简单优雅。
关键特性:
- 类型驱动的 schema,易读易写,符合现代编程习惯
- 支持多语言客户端,配套 CLI 工具,开发体验极佳
- 强大且灵活的 EdgeQL 查询语言,支持复杂数据操作
- 支持数据迁移和管理,内置云端托管方案
- 兼具 ORM 和数据库功能,减少中间层复杂度
适合需要处理复杂关联数据、追求高效开发的团队和个人,让数据库设计和使用回归本质,助力下一代应用开发
Gel 是一个全新的图关系型数据库,融合了关系数据库、图数据库和 ORM 的优点,采用更贴近现代编程思维的「类型+链接」模型,不再依赖传统的外键和表结构。| #数据库
它用简洁易懂的类型定义替代了复杂的表结构,支持强类型、索引、约束、计算属性和存储过程,还带来创新的链接属性和顶级 JSON 支持。
Gel 的查询语言 EdgeQL 重新设计了 SQL,返回结构化对象,天然支持深度关联查询,无需繁琐的 JOIN,查询嵌套和子查询也变得简单优雅。
关键特性:
- 类型驱动的 schema,易读易写,符合现代编程习惯
- 支持多语言客户端,配套 CLI 工具,开发体验极佳
- 强大且灵活的 EdgeQL 查询语言,支持复杂数据操作
- 支持数据迁移和管理,内置云端托管方案
- 兼具 ORM 和数据库功能,减少中间层复杂度
适合需要处理复杂关联数据、追求高效开发的团队和个人,让数据库设计和使用回归本质,助力下一代应用开发